Hey — heads up for the release calendar. We're running the disaster-recovery drill for FeedProof, our podcast feed validator, next Thursday morning. Plan is to kill the primary validator cluster in the Harwick region and fail over to the cold standby. Expect validation lag alerts; please hold any releases until we give the all-clear. One thing I need from you: the standby's config store comes up sealed, and someone on the bridge has to type in the recovery passphrase, which I've pasted below.

strongbox words: ulamir-ulaix

## Ownership

The StockTally reconciliation job runs nightly and compares warehouse counts against the Pergola ledger. Plugin authors extending the matcher interface should not alter batch boundaries; discrepancies are written to the variance queue for manual review. Schema changes require a review cycle of at least one release. The job's accountable owner is listed below.

approver of hahog-hahap = Ulaath Praael

- Deliveries to the Marsfield Annex dock are accepted Monday to Friday, 06:30 to 14:00. Contractors arriving outside these hours will find the roller door locked and should not attempt entry via the stairwell. Reverse in from Tolliver Lane only; the forecourt is pedestrian space. Log every pallet with the dock office before unloading. Access through the dock side door requires the contractor pass shown below.

door code, hahop-bawif: bdg-B-76

## Changed defaults

Heads up: the Ledgerline tax-rate lookup cache now defaults to a 15-minute TTL instead of 24 hours. Turns out rates in the Veldt County sandbox were going stale mid-demo, which was embarrassing. Eviction is now LRU rather than FIFO, and the cache warms on boot. If you're reviewing, check that nothing hardcodes the old TTL. The new defaults land as follows.

deployment values, bajop-taweg:
holwyn:
  log_level: debug
  metrics_host: metrics.holwyn.zemvarsys.internal
  pool_size: 32